Clarkson St and Oxford LRT Station Date 10/02/2018 Project Description Oxford Ave: First & last mile Connections Local Agency City of Englewood Local Agency Project Manager John Voboril, Planner II CDOT Resident Engineer Maria Hajiaghaee CDOT Project Manager Cathy Cole INSTRUCTIONS:This checklist shall be utilized to establish the contract administration responsibilities of the individual parties to this agreement. The checklist becomes an attachment to the Local Agency agreement. Section numbers correspond to the applicable chapters of the CDOT Local Agency Manual. The checklist shall be prepared by placing an "X" under the responsible party, opposite each of the tasks. The “X” denotes the party responsible for initiating and executing the task.
